The BMC in partnership with the British Mountain Medical Society has been running the weekend part of the festival (6th and 7th June) for 5 years. The weekend is a practical course run by mountain medical and pre-hospital professionals. It's primary aim is to teach non-medical people important skills to prevent, recognise and manage illness and injury in the mountains. This year we are lucky enough to be joined by top climber (and Podiatrist) Gary Gibson who will be sharing his podiatry knowledge in workshops and giving the Saturday evening talk based around his excellent book 'Blood sweat and Smears'.
This event is approved for CPD by British Mountain Guides.
